Jaylen Waddle, recently traded to the Denver Broncos, has expressed excitement about reuniting with former Alabama teammate Pat Surtain. Despite a playful rivalry where Waddle jokingly claimed he could beat Surtain in a boxing match, the two maintain
a strong friendship. Waddle's comments were made during a boxing promotion, where he humorously suggested he could take on Surtain in the ring. The wide receiver emphasized his eagerness to collaborate with Surtain both on the field and in community initiatives in Denver.
